Server patch scheduling
The
PatchPoint System is an in-line patch proxy for enterprise
servers that instantly fixes software vulnerabilities and preserves business
uptime, while eliminating the cost and operational risks associated with
unscheduled security patching. The system fixes application-specific
software vulnerabilities at the root cause, checking for the same conditions
and applying the same corrective action as the vendor’s patch. Because
PatchPoint resides in the network in front of the server, it requires zero
changes to server software and does not risk disturbing the server and its
applications. Enterprises can immediately secure their servers and later
deploy the vendor’s patch when convenient.

Compliant IM services
The Barracuda IM Firewall is an all-in-one instant-messaging
appliance that incorporates an instant message (IM) server with native
consumer IM traffic filtering, archiving and policy-management technologies.
The firewall provides the tools necessary for organizations to secure,
monitor and manage all IM communication. The firewall is capable of managing
and archiving all public IM traffic, as well as providing a secure internal
IM server for internal, and often confidential, corporate communications.
Addressing the increasing concerns surrounding IM use and compliance with
laws and other industry regulations, the solution features automatic
compliant IM logging and complete archiving, including date, time and full
text of discussions between parties. It captures and logs all IM traffic,
from the internal IM server and public IM services and networks, and
provides enough space to log the maximum number of users for five years.

SSH solution
The SSH Tectia Server (M) product fully
integrates the well-established secure shell protocol for IBM z/OS
mainframes. The product incorporates standards-based secure file transfer
protocol functionality to ensure confidentiality, integrity and
authentication of critical file transfers. Versatile command-line tools and
file-transfer client programs enable easy scripting of automated file
transfers, such as overnight job control language batch transfers, log file
gathering and database backups. When used in conjunction with SSH Tectia
Connector for Windows workstations, it allows transparent tunneling of
TN3270 connections, eliminating exposure of plain text passwords and
securing the data while in transit. Broad platform support of SSH Tectia,
which includes Windows, Unix and Linux, allows it to be used to implement
secure, cross-platform connectivity in large-scale enterprise networks.

Create virtual firewalls
VPN-1 Virtual System Extension (VSX) NGX is a virtualized
security gateway that provides simplified deployment and management for
complex security environments. The integrated VPN/firewall solution is
designed for enterprise and service provider customers, protecting multiple
networks by utilizing up to 250 virtualized security gateways running on a
single hardware platform. The new version has just been added to the NGX
platform, a unified security architecture for Check Point’s perimeter,
internal and Web security solutions. Dynamic routing maximizes the
efficiency of network traffic and eliminates the need for purchasing
additional networking devices to achieve end-to-end security. Enhanced
application-intelligence protection adapts to new and evolving threats. The
system can be managed using a single IP address, reducing management
complexity and conserving network resources. A virtual system wizard and
creation templates decrease deployment time and simplify the creation of a
virtual system.

Voice security
The
Enterprise Telephony Management System (ETM), version 5.0.1,
is a voice firewall and management platform that supports H.323, SIP,
T1-CAS, ISDN-PRI and analog telephony traffic. The remotely managed system
enables unified, enterprise-wide visibility and control over all voice
network access, usage and performance across any multivendor mix of hybrid
VoIP/legacy infrastructure. The ETM platform hosts a suite of software
modules providing telephony security and management capabilities, including
voice application-layer protections to block TDM- and VoIP-specific attacks
against telecom and data network resources, such as denial-of-service, toll
fraud, service abuse, harassing calls, information theft and tampering, fax
and VoIP spam, malformed VoIP packets, modem line back doors into the
corporate LAN, and other unauthorized phone traffic. Management applications
enable voice service performance/QoS monitoring, policy-based call recording
and unified call accounting across mixed TDM and VoIP environments.

Intrusion defense
Dragon
Intrusion Defense 7.1 provides protection for the enterprise IT
infrastructure by detecting and mitigating network-borne threats, monitoring
and controlling network use, and helping enforce regulatory compliance. It
not only mitigates worms and denial-of-service attacks, but also defeats
spyware and a wide array of other malicious activities, and helps
enterprises comply with stringent data-privacy regulations. By integrating
intrusion detection with broader network-management capabilities, it enables
network-wide visibility and highly granular control for context in threat
detection and response. Dragon’s threat-detection engine uses multiple
techniques, including protocol analysis, anomaly detection and signature
analysis. The system sits in-line between switches and routers, and with
stealth operation is completely invisible to attackers and immune to attacks
from malicious traffic.

Secure PC ports
DeviceLock, version 5.7.2,
manages end-user access to a wide range of PC equipment and ports (USB,
FireWire, Wi-Fi/802.11, Bluetooth), as well as storage devices and media,
including CD-ROMs, DVD-ROMs, floppies, ZIP drives, portable hard drives and
virtually any kind of device using a flash memory. Access privileges can be
assigned by class (e.g., all USB memory devices) or by individual device or
port, such as allowing a specific user to use a particular ZIP drive on
specified machines. Administrators can discretely set control privileges for
IT staff members, ensuring that profiles and policies (including install,
uninstall, and permission modification) are tightly controlled at the local
level.
